This Tender Offer Statement on Schedule TO relates solely to preliminary communications made before the potential commencement of a “Dutch auction” self-tender by Box,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the “Company”), of up to $500 million of its Class A common stock (“Common Stock”), with specific amount and pricing of the self-tender to be determined based on market conditions and stock prices at the time when the self-tender is launched. The self-tender is expected to commence after the Company releases its fiscal first quarter financial results in May 2021. Further details on the self-tender would be fil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(the “Commission”) at the time of its commencement.

Box Announces Closing of Strategic Investment Led by KKR

 

REDWOOD CITY, Calif. – May 12, 2021 – Box, Inc. (NYSE: BOX), a leading Content Cloud, today announced that it has closed the previously announced $500 million investment led by KKR. In connection with the closing of the investment, John Park, Head of Americas Technology Private Equity at KKR, has been appointed to the Box Board, effective immediately.

 

Box anticipates using substantially all of the proceeds to fund a share repurchase through a “Dutch auction” self-tender of up to $500 million of its common stock, with the specific amount and pricing of the self-tender to be determined based on market conditions and stock prices at the time when the self-tender is launched. The self-tender is expected to commence shortly after Box releases its fiscal first quarter financial results on May 27, 2021. 

 

“We are pleased to establish this relationship with KKR and to welcome John to the Box Board of Directors,” said Bethany Mayer, Chair of Box Board of Directors. “This transaction reflects the culmination of the Board’s comprehensive review of a wide range of strategic options, and our determination that this is the optimal path to drive the company’s next phase of growth. Through this investment and share repurchase, stockholders are able to elect to either monetize their investment or participate in any upside potential with KKR as a committed partner.”

About Box

 

Box (NYSE:BOX) is a leading cloud content management platform that enables organizations to accelerate business processes, power workplace collaboration, and protect their most valuable information, all while working with a best-of-breed enterprise IT stack. Founded in 2005, Box simplifies work for leading organizations globally, including AstraZeneca, JLL, and Morgan Stanley.
